| Episode narrativeepisode_narrative | A weak inverted upper level trough and diurnal sea breeze forcing produced scattered severe storms. Elevated instability aloft and shear favored large large hail. |
| Event narrativeevent_narrative | About 6 inches of standing water was observed near the intersection of I-295 east bound and I-95. |
